EAST WENATCHEE — With a show named
“Mr. Dizzy’s Eve of Destruction,” pretty much
everyone at the Wenatchee Valley Super Oval
Saturday night knew to expect metal carnage
of epic proportions.

But for a kid, maybe unfamiliar with the word
“destruction,” looking at a ramp and five cars
stacked pyramid-style on top of delivery vans,
he might be expecting a race car driver to
jump “over” the cars.

So when 27-year-old Josh Beckel raced up the
ramp and smashed his pink car into the tower
of junkers, Andrew Snyder, 8, of East
Wenatchee, feared the stunt had gone terribly
wrong.

That is, until the crowd went crazy with cheering, hooting and
hollering to indicate its approval of the mangled metal mess.

Snyder’s buddy, D.J. Jones, also had concerns after witnessing
the crash.

“I knew he had fuel in his tank and I thought it was going to blow. It
was really scary,” said Jones, 8, of East Wenatchee.

Once the boys realized that “destruction” was literally part of the
show, everything was cool.

This is the first time Mr. Dizzy’s show has come to the East
Wenatchee race track.

Michelle Munro, general manager for the track, said she had two
good reasons for booking the Monroe native for four shows this
racing season.

“One, he’s from Washington and I like promoting someone who’s
local,” she said. “And two, he’s got quite an impressive resume.”

Mike “Mr. Dizzy” Buse, 41, holds the Guinness World Record for
longest limousine jump — 107.6 feet.

Discovery Channel aired the feat, where Buse drove a limo over
the tops of three travel trailers. That jump and others can be
viewed at mrdizzy.com/Videos.

“I figured we better get him while we can,” she said.

Buse, who has been racing for years, said a friend’s dare got
him started in the stunt business. He said the man asked him to
jump a motorcycle over a school bus for a Fourth of July
fundraiser.

“But I suggested I drive a school bus over a bunch of
motorcycles,” Buse said. “I cleared the four motorcycles by 60
feet. Everybody just loved it.”

The daredevil in him went into overdrive and he developed more
jumps with names like the flaming auto dominoes, wall of fire,
motor home jump, jump of doom and Suburban towing a boat
jump.

“Everybody loves seeing something get smashed, no matter
what the economy,” he said. “If you can throw in some flames and
smoke, all the better.”

On Saturday, Buse had hoped to cap off the night of racing with his flaming auto domino jump, but
the wind was too strong.

He opted instead to drive up a ramp through a wall of fire and crash into a stack of four vehicles.
However, racing around the track to gain speed for the jump, one of his tires blew out.

Buse didn’t let the malfunction slow him down. He raced up the ramp, but the car tilted a bit to the left
because of the flat tire, clipping only the side of the stack, which flipped the car over and landed on
its roof.

Dizzy crawled out of the window, surviving another “Eve of Destruction.”

Mr Dizzy Motorsports recently celebrated great success in Costa Rica.
The American Motor Legends Tour was an amazing fan pleasing show
and we are looking forward to performing again for the great fans in
Costa Rica.  We performed each day of the three day event. Mr Dizzy
Motorsports team member, the Crusher, performed the first stunt of the
night on Friday with a four car stack. He had little in-run throttle fully
pinned hit the second car and demolished the whole stack. Fans were
screaming and going crazy as the Crusher stepped out of the vehicle
unharmed and waved to the fans.  The explosive insanity continued
when Mr Dizzy performed the last stunt of the night, with a car domino.
He rocketed into to the first vehicle which happened to be an ambulance,
and knocked over the rest of the vehicles. It was a close call for Mr Dizzy
when the roof of his stunt car caved in, but he still managed to pull off an
unforgettable exit while burning out doing a donut. While the fans were
going insane, he climbed out of the car un-scratched and ready for
another day. Saturday, with things not going as planned the Crusher
performed a pyramid, knocked the whole pyramid over successfully, and
walked away unscathed once again.  On Sunday, team mate Dizzy JR,
performed his second jump of his career into a stack of cars, driving the
fans wild yet again. Over all Mr Dizzy Motorsports put on the best show
possible and left the fans wanting more as always.  We Love You Costa
Rica!!!
